首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将动态结果(图像)拉入RecycleView

将动态结果(图像)拉入RecyclerView是一种常见的实现方式,用于在移动应用程序中显示大量图像,并提供流畅的滚动和快速加载。以下是完善且全面的答案:

概念: RecyclerView是Android支持库中的一个高级视图容器,用于展示大量的数据集,并提供灵活的布局和动画支持。它可以在有限的屏幕空间内高效地显示大量数据,并支持回收和重用视图,以优化性能。

分类: RecyclerView主要分为以下几个部分:

  1. 布局管理器(LayoutManager):用于定义RecyclerView中子项的布局方式,例如线性布局、网格布局、瀑布流布局等。
  2. 适配器(Adapter):负责将数据绑定到RecyclerView的子项视图上,并根据需要创建新的子项视图。
  3. 子项视图(Item View):即RecyclerView中的每个单独项,用于展示数据集的每个元素。

优势: 使用RecyclerView的优势包括:

  1. 高效的内存管理:RecyclerView采用了视图的回收和重用机制,可以避免创建过多的视图对象,减少内存消耗。
  2. 灵活的布局支持:通过自定义布局管理器,可以实现各种复杂的布局方式,满足不同的需求。
  3. 平滑的滚动和动画效果:RecyclerView内置了动画支持,可以实现流畅的滚动和过渡效果,提升用户体验。

应用场景: RecyclerView适用于需要展示大量数据集的场景,特别是在需要支持快速滚动和动画效果的情况下,例如社交媒体应用中的动态列表、图片浏览器、新闻阅读器等。

腾讯云相关产品: 腾讯云提供了丰富的云计算产品和服务,其中与RecyclerView相关的产品是腾讯云移动推送(TPNS)和腾讯云移动直播(Tencent Cloud Live)。以下是产品介绍链接地址:

  1. 腾讯云移动推送(TPNS):https://cloud.tencent.com/product/tpns 腾讯云移动推送是一款高效、稳定、快速的移动推送解决方案,可以为移动应用提供消息推送服务,适用于各类移动应用场景,包括动态列表中的消息通知推送。
  2. 腾讯云移动直播(Tencent Cloud Live):https://cloud.tencent.com/product/lvb 腾讯云移动直播是一款高性能、低延迟的移动直播解决方案,可为移动应用提供实时的音视频直播功能。在动态列表中,如果需要展示实时的音视频内容,可以使用腾讯云移动直播进行推流和播放。

请注意,以上仅为腾讯云提供的相关产品和服务示例,不代表其他云计算品牌商的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

图像分割】开源 | 北航--提出全体积框架,全体积脑图像输入分割网络,直接输出整个脑体积的分割结果,性能SOTA!

现有的脑图像分割方法通常采用体素分类、切片标记或子体标记的方法。它们的表示学习是基于整体的部分,而它们的标记结果是通过部分分割的聚合产生的。...在信息不完全的情况下进行学习和推理,会导致最终分割结果不理想。为了解决这些问题,我们提出采用全体积框架,全体积脑图像输入分割网络,直接输出整个脑体积的分割结果。...在一个公开的3D MRI大脑数据集上的大量实验结果表明,我们提出的模型在分割性能方面提高了最先进的方法。...主要框架及实验结果 声明:文章来自于网络,仅用于学习分享,版权归原作者所有,侵权请加上文微信联系删除。

68120

我懵了,面试大厂被熟悉的App启动流程和RecycleView连环三问坑了...

Recycleview自带了一些布局变化的动画效果,也可以通过自定义ItemAnimator类实现自定义动画效果 Recycleview缓存机制更全面,增加两级缓存,还支持自定义缓存逻辑 Recycleview...mRecyclerPool(缓存池),当cacheView满了后或者adapter被更换,cacheView中移出的ViewHolder放到Pool中,放之前会把ViewHolder数据清除掉,所以复用时需要重新...接下来分享面试的一个复习路线,如果你也在准备面试但是不知道怎么高效复习,可以参考一下我的复习路线,有任何问题也欢迎一起互相交流,加油吧!...系统学习方向: 架构师筑基必备技能:深入Java泛型+注解深入浅出+并发编程+数据传输与序列化+Java虚拟机原理+反射与类加载+动态代理+高效IO Android高级UI与FrameWork源码:高级...+API操作+微信对接 Hybrid 开发与Flutter:Html5项目实战+Flutter进阶 知识梳理完之后,就需要进行查漏补缺,所以针对这些知识点,我手头上也准备了不少的电子书和笔记,这些笔记各个知识点进行了完美的总结

3.1K00
  • 使用3D Slicer对图像进行配准

    在进行深度学习之前,我们需要图像进行一些预处理操作,其中配准是很重要的一环,以下介绍使用软件3D Slicer来进行图像配准 3D Slicer是(1)一个软件平台,用以图像分析(包括配准和实时编辑)...,图像可视化以及图像引导治疗;(2)是一个免费、开源软件,并适用于Linux、MacOSX和windows操作系统;(3)拥有强大的可扩展性,可以通过模块嵌入方式来增加新的功能和应用。...搜索Elastix,安装SlicerElastix 配准 两组需要配准的dicom文件拉入软甲所在位置,根据提示框两组文件都进行加载 点击搜索框,选择Elastix ?...点击Apply等待即可 结果 点击data,可看见左侧中间部分显示原文件和配准结果文件,点击即可查看 ? 保存文件,点击save即可保存,同时可以保存多种格式 ?

    2.1K11

    iWatch开发:WatchOS 消息推送教程

    其最下面是我们可以自定义的区域,我们可以再storyboard中拉入文本和图片。...接下来,更加详细的看下Xcode中通知界面的storyboard, 如图: 自定义的long-look通知由两个单独的界面组成: 静态界面 静态UI是必需的,并且是显示通知内容和图像的最简单的方法。...若你storyboard 右上角中 “Has Dynamic Interface” 勾选去掉,则通知显示的即为静态通知界面。...下图是我随意配置的静态与动态界面: 选中scheme中的红色背景的对象,然后运行,出现静态通知界面: 动态界面 动态通知界面可让您为用户提供更丰富的通知体验。...运行我们的工程,在一分钟之后,我们的iWatch 上就会收到推送消息了,如图: 要准确的能让iWatch收到推送消息,需要注意以下几点: 所配对的手表取消手腕检测功能 确保你的iWatch 不在充电

    1.4K10

    仿电商商品分类的思路实现

    然后看看动态的效果图 ?...的onMeasure方法,使其能扩展到最大,如果直接使用RecycleView的话,会导致界面显示不完全,而且还可以滑动,这是不允许的。...的滑动监听 这个部分是重中之中,我们先来想想右边滑动我们需要做哪些事: 获取右边列表第一个item处于在第几个position,这个position设置到左边的列表,控制左边列表的变化 上面的条件会有一个弊端...currentPosition, 0); } /** * 判断右边是否滑动到最后一个item,是的话,也左边移动到最后一个...学会思考问题才是关键,项目已经上传到github,下载链接:https://github.com/MRwangqi/Mall_classify ---- 最近项目有接上微信分享、登录、支付和支付宝支付,由于微信的结果处理都必须在指定类里面去处理

    1.5K20

    【行业】从自动驾驶到语音识别,算法已经“侵入”我们的生活了

    在2018年,算法越来越多地影响我们生活的方方面面,从语音识别到自动驾驶汽车等。但是人类很难理解这种抽象。...这些图像是由FIELD和基于计算代码的结构而专门为WIRED创建的,这是一个项目的一部分,通过开发一种新的可视化语言,使算法更容易接近我们所有人。...这个图像是基于谷歌的图像识别模型建立的。它显示输入(右边)被拉入和处理(左上)成为前面道路的模型。其他车辆由红色框代表。 ?...亚马逊正在测试一个网络分析应用程序,然后创建相似的图像。尽管他们目前只能创造出微小的图像,但这一技术有朝一日可能会被用于制作电影。 ?...一项名为“动态程序生成”的计算机科学突破帮助语音助手理解更复杂的指令,并以多种方式组合信息。当助手被赋予一个命令时,该技术就会对声音进行语音分析,并对其进行处理以提取出此人的意图。

    92660

    双周动态|中国电信推进智慧社区建设;DALL·E 2用自创语言生成图像;西甲皇家贝蒂斯推出元宇宙数字球衣

    编者按:【双周动态】是【融智未来】推出的产业动态及投融资事件回顾栏目,主要盘点两周内产业大事件和创新企业投融资动态。...在研究中,研究人员使用私人和公共数据集训练出来的AI可以在没有标注的情况下高准确率地预测患者自我报告的种族,之后研究人员试图从各个方面来解释这一现象,但是都无法给出合理的解释,研究人员表示“即使这些医学图像调整到已经不能被称为医学图像的样子...Imagen是基于大型transformer语言模型在理解文本方面的能力和扩散模型在高保真图像生成方面的能力。先由编码器输入的文本编码为嵌入,后利用扩散模型嵌入映射到图像,再逐级提高图像的分辨率。...为了更深入地评估生成的图像,研究人员引入了DrawBench,实验结果表明,在与VQ-GAN+CLIP、Latent Diffusion Models和DALL-E 2等方法的对比中人类评估人员更倾向于...为了平衡其中的利害关系,MIT的研究人员研发一个系统Privid,通过视频分成小块和添加噪音数据保证视频中的人的身份无法被识别。实验结果表明,由于噪音的加入,最终结果的信息大概会存在2%左右的误差。

    37810

    Mac上更改鼠标指针外观

    前言: 此教程在Mac上更改鼠标外观,是基于Mac上mousecape软件来进行的 需要的鼠标外观材料来源于Windows的鼠标指针文件(.ani后缀),将其先转化成每一帧的gif文件,再借助PSgif...我还是老实选择了原生指针,这一点上Windows自定义做的真好) mousecape下载地址_GitHub 1.ani文件分帧转化为gif文件 选择想要更改的鼠标指针文件,此处使用的是【无职转生】艾莉丝动态鼠标指针...文件拼接成长png 选择一个gif系列中的gif文件,选择通过ps打开(此处我是在Windows上操作的,Mac同理) 选择右上角的搜索,输入“RGB”,选择“RGB颜色” 选择左上角“图像”,更改画布大小...cape,创建一个新的项目 右击项目,选择edit 点击左下角加号,创建新的指针图标 Type为指针类型,在步骤一中给出了mac支持修改的指针类型,选择时只能选择支持修改的类型,否则修改了也不生效 然后步骤...2中生成的对应的png图像拉入下面1x、2x、5x、10x中的任意一个即可(此处为预览框,预览修改结果) 然后对于具体内容进行配置: Frames:刷新帧率,即步骤二中合成png使用的gif的数量,要填写一致

    84710

    6. Jetpack---Paging你知道怎样上拉加载吗?

    它继承自AbstractList,支持所有List的操作,它的内部有五个主要变量: mMainThreadExecutor 主线程Executor,用于结果传递到主线程 mBackgroundThreadExecutor...除此之外,PageList还可以想RecycleView.Adapter发送更新的信号,驱动UI的刷新。 2....PagedListAdapter PageListAdapter继承自RecycleView.Adapter,和RecycleView实现方式一样,当数据加载完毕时,通知RecycleView数据加载完毕...val retry: () -> Unit) Listing是我们封装的一个数据类,数据源、网络状态、刷新状态、下拉刷新操作以及重试操作都封装进去了。...PageList中 PageList中的数据提交给PageListAdapter PageListAdapter在后台线程中通过Diff对比新老数据,反馈到RecycleViewRecycleView

    1.8K40

    目标检测一波接着一波 | YOLOv4、5系列回顾,悄悄来袭!(附源码论文链接)

    今天我们还是给大家分享yolov4,下一期我们yolov5好好讲清楚!  背景&简述  有大量的特征被认为可以提高卷积神经网络(CNN)的精度。...需要在大型数据集上对这些特征的组合进行实际测试,并对结果进行理论验证。...这个方法,是图像风格化的主要方法,让网络反向更新图像来风格化图像。...下表是YOLOv4检测网络上的消融实验结果: CSPResNeXt50-PANet-SPP, 512x512 使用不同与训练权重模型用于训练: 不同的mini-batch size结果: 最后...我们会按照你的需求将你拉入对应的学习群! 计算机视觉研究院主要涉及深度学习领域,主要致力于人脸检测、人脸识别,多目标检测、目标跟踪、图像分割等研究方向。

    36930

    干货 | 携程10个有效降低客户端超时的方法

    以门票活动查询引擎为例: 核心接口:最小值( P99.9*3 ,用户可接受的等待时间),核心会影响到订单,在用户可接受范围内尽可能出结果。...统一管理线程池:动态配置参数+监控能力 通过工具类封装统一的线程池,提供动态配置参数和线程池监控能力。...1)分析 应用拉入后出现大量超时,并且 CPU Load 高 CPU 利用率正常,说明有很多等待线程,这种是拉入后有大量请求在等待被处理。...JIT 会在程序运行时,频繁执行的代码块编译为本地机器码,然后再执行机器码,这样可以大大提高程序的执行效率。 2)分析 JIT 技术可以根据程序的实际运行情况,动态地优化代码,使得程序的性能更好。...原理是让应用拉入后不是立马接入100% 流量,而是随着时间移动来逐渐增加流量,最终接入100% 流量,这种会让小部分流量热点代码提前编译好。

    51620

    快速入门Tableau系列 | Chapter01【Tableau简介、条形图与直方图】

    上图我们可以知道,如果图像上有隐藏内容没有显示,我们可以选择先选择升序或者降序,如果还有没显示的,我们可以行列互换下,如下图: ? 2.2 各地区酒店均价 ?...通过上图,我们可以发现与我们想要的结果有差距,我们想要的是是平均值,这显示的确实总计。我们可以通过下面方法解决问题: ? 通过上面的方法最后的出的结果如下(排序了下): ?...我们把价格等级拖到颜色框内,这是我们可以看到下面的结果: ? 通过上图我们可以很清晰的看出油尖旺虽然酒店众多但是大部分都是低端的酒店,而中西区虽然酒店数量并不多,但是高端的酒店占大多数。...然后我们把创建的数据桶拉入列,把记录数拉入行中,结果如图: ? 这时,我们对下面的数字进行编辑别名: ? ? 最后看下结果: ?

    2.1K72

    2.1 CE修改器:精确数值扫描

    接着,选择“精确数值”扫描类型,健康值填入数值输入框中,点击“首次扫描”。在扫描结果中,如果出现多个地址,可以继续点击打我按钮并输入变更后的健康值来进行“再次扫描”,确定正确的地址。...‹首次扫描› 等待扫描完毕,左边的列表会显示扫描结果。...首先用户需要扫描当前内存中的100这个值可以是任意进程内的数据,该值一般代表全局变量或局部变量的动态地址,如下图所示,绿色的则代表是全局变量或者说是基址,该地址在程序运行的整个生命周期内都不会发生变化,...而灰色的则代表局部变量,该值可以随进程的启动关闭而随机发生变化;点击完 "首次扫描" 按钮后 左边会出现所有扫描结果。...读者可通过双击这个地址拉入到底部地址栏,并双击将其修改为1000,则此时下一步按钮将会被点亮,如下图所示;

    69540

    This is the way:总会聊清楚的

    有没有必要去指定当前这个构件的输入输出和上下游构件的映射 答:如果从bizworks这个工具实践的视角看,是可以指定的 问:我明白您的意思了,我们的业务场景老说,大部分的业务场景是需要人脸识别,所以我可能直接应该人脸识别这一具体的功能拉入编排而不是把身份认证这个大的构件拉入编排...如果升级为微服务其实编排时就是一个构件直接拉入,你也就不用纠结了。 问:其实也不一定是微服务吧,可以以一种jar包的形式拉入编排也是可以的吧?...让业务系统来做适应性改造,适应产品工厂的动态变化 答:所以这是个业务和技术深入协商的问题,并非单一标准的问题,经过充分沟通和尝试,一定能找到合适的解,再基于这个解,保持业务和服务的准确映射。

    24420

    Axure原型设计:使用动态面板实现收藏→已收藏

    原型效果收藏->已收藏->所需元件一个矩形转换为动态面板并命名为“是否收藏”;两个面板并分别命名为“收藏”、“已收藏”;两个面板下放相同大小的矩形分别命名为“收藏”、“已收藏”;一个空心的五角星Icon...操作步骤(1)画布拉入一个合适大小的矩形,并转换为动态面板(2)动态面板增加一个状态,并命好名(3)在“收藏”面板下的矩形内填入文字“收藏”,并将空心五角星Icon放到合适的位置(4)在“已收藏”面板下的矩形内填入文字...“已收藏”,并将实心五角星Icon放到对应的位置(5)设置动态面板的交互——鼠标单击时(6)完成,按F5预览原型看看小记1.这里可能会有人发现我的元件列表里并没有“空心”五角星Icon以及“实心”五角星...我这个原型案例较小可能看不出效果,但是等制作一个大型的原型时,那效果非常地显著。2.这个原型案例操作非常地简单,主要是学会去使用动态面板;触发面板的交互以及在设计时各个元件的对应摆放。

    9520
    领券